fix: for unexpected errors in reading versioning config panic ()

We need to make sure if we cannot read bucket metadata
for some reason, and bucket metadata is not missing and
returning corrupted information we should panic such
handlers to disallow I/O to protect the overall state
on the system.

In-case of such corruption we have a mechanism now
to force recreate the metadata on the bucket, using
`x-minio-force-create` header with `PUT /bucket` API
call.

Additionally fix the versioning config updated state
to be set properly for the site replication healing
to trigger correctly.
